METHOD AND DEVICE FOR COMBUSTION OF ALLOYS OF AN ELECTROPOSITIVE METAL Russian patent published in 2018 - IPC F23B90/00 F23C99/00 

Abstract RU 2656217 C1

FIELD: chemistry.

SUBSTANCE: invention refers to power engineering. Device for burning an electropositive metal alloy, wherein the electropositive metal is selected from alkaline, alkaline earth metals, aluminium and zinc, as well as mixtures thereof, and the electro-positive metal alloy includes at least two electropositive metals, including a porous burner or an electro-positive metal alloy sputtering device, a device for supplying an alloy of an electropositive metal, preferably in the form of a liquid, to the interior of a porous burner or to an alloy spraying device that is configured to supply an alloy of an electropositive metal to a porous burner or to an alloy spraying device, preferably in the form of a liquid, a combustible gas supply device that is configured to supply a combustible gas.

EFFECT: technical result is the combustion of electropositive metals at lower temperatures, improvement of the combustion quality of these metals.
